I have the older summit pads, like the first ones they came out with and they've worked great. The thing i really like is how comfortable they are, Ive used em for 3 seasons, 3 spring, 3 fall and they've held up fantastically, the only reason i need to get new pads is because im almost 5.5 inches bigger than they are in size.

I have the R8's I love everything about them EXCEPT!! the rebounds that come off of them piss me off like no other! In my 8Ks the puck would hit the pad and be right there for me to cover, but in the R8's it just launches, and usually it goes to players. Evil or Very Mad I hope ill get used to it before any games.
